The Fastest and Slowest Routes
There are several routes you can take from Augusta to Lorena, depending on your preferences and circumstances. The fastest route is via I-35S, which covers a distance of approximately 408 miles, according to Google Maps. This route takes approximately 6 hours and 20 minutes to drive under normal traffic conditions. However, during peak traffic hours, such as weekdays rush hour, the estimated time can increase by up to 2 hours.
If you prefer a slower, more scenic route, another option is via US-75S and TX-31W, which is approximately 449 miles long. This route takes about 8 hours and 20 minutes of driving time. However, this route can also be more peaceful, without the hustle and bustle of the interstate.
